CAS 29421-99-6
:2-Thiophenecarboxylic acid, 4-bromo-5-methyl-
Description:
2-Thiophenecarboxylic acid, 4-bromo-5-methyl- is an organic compound characterized by its thiophene ring structure, which is a five-membered aromatic heterocycle containing sulfur. This compound features a carboxylic acid functional group (-COOH) attached to the thiophene ring, along with a bromine atom and a methyl group at the 4 and 5 positions, respectively. The presence of the bromine atom introduces notable electrophilic properties, making it a useful intermediate in various chemical reactions, including electrophilic substitution. The methyl group contributes to the compound's hydrophobic characteristics, influencing its solubility and reactivity. This compound is typically used in organic synthesis and may serve as a building block for more complex molecules in pharmaceuticals and agrochemicals. Its physical properties, such as melting point and solubility, can vary based on the specific conditions and purity of the sample. As with many thiophene derivatives, it may exhibit interesting electronic properties, making it relevant in materials science and organic electronics.
Formula:C6H5BrO2S
